LANCASTER, Pa. – The Ursinus College women's soccer team traveled to Lancaster on Saturday, defeating Franklin & Marshall 2-0 in Centennial Conference play. The Bears have lost only one of their last fourteen matches versus the Diplomats.

Ursinus (3-4-1, 1-1) has won its last seven matches in Lancaster and five in a row overall against Franklin & Marshall (3-5, 0-2).

The Bears struck first in the 20th minute when junior Phoebe Shoap finished a corner from senior Kelly Rosen with a header past the F&M keeper for her third score in three matches.

Junior Kendall Couch notched her second score of the season to pad the Bears' lead in the 64th minute. The Ursinus defense remained strong and shut out the Diplomats the rest of the way.

Shoap is now tied with senior Erin Farrell for the team lead with four scores. Shoap also scored in last year's 3-0 win over the Diplomats.

Senior Courtney Sullivan made three saves in the match. The keeper now needs just six saves to move into 4th all-time in program history.

The Bears will look to keep things rolling on Saturday, October 1, in a conference showdown at McDaniel. Match time is scheduled for 1:00 p.m.
